Output 80cd81876331a3ce0b422c8d4af32bf4c721288daf82d017da8a21e824c24105:8

value
2100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1009548bc2c55809d937611d4d8eb63de498671a OP_EQUAL
address
D6btXc4n7pEEumgfHTumRCKmu6pQtJC9cx
transaction
80cd81876331a3ce0b422c8d4af32bf4c721288daf82d017da8a21e824c24105
spent
true